LSU football WR Aaron Anderson named to Biletnikoff Award watchlist

LSU football's Aaron Anderson was named to the Biletnikoff Award watch list, announced Wednesday.The annual award is presented to college football's most outstanding receiver.
Ja'Marr Chase won it in 2019 as part of the Tigers' national championship team, and Josh Reed took it home in 2001.Anderson is entering his fourth season of college football and third in Baton Rouge.
The New Orleans, LA native returned to his home state after playing for Alabama as a freshman.
The redshirt junior faces increased competition this year due to reinforcements from the transfer portal, but he'll likely solidify a starting role in the slot.The five-foot-eight, 188-pounder recorded career bests with 61 catches for 884 yards and five touchdowns last year.
He averaged 14.5 yards per catch and hauled in a career-long 76-yard pass, which came against Texas A&M.
Anderson was LSU's leading wide receiver in 2025, making his return significant with LSU losing four of its top five receivers.
